Bigger phones offer enhanced screen real estate for gaming, media consumption, and multitasking, making them ideal for productivity and entertainment. They typically come with larger batteries for prolonged usage. However, they can be bulkier and harder to use one-handed. Assess your personal priorities such as portability versus functionality to determine if a bigger phone aligns with your needs.
